Unveiling Instagram’s Superior Ad Revenue Over YouTube: A Long-standing Triumph

In recent years, social media platforms have become a significant revenue source for many companies, with advertising being one of the primary drivers of income. While YouTube was once considered the dominant player in this field, it may come as a surprise to learn that Instagram has actually been outperforming the video-sharing giant in terms of ad revenue for quite some time.

The success of Instagram in generating more money from ads than YouTube can be attributed to several key factors. Firstly, Instagram’s user base is incredibly engaged, with over one billion active monthly users as of 2021. This high level of engagement means that advertisers have a large and receptive audience to target with their ads, resulting in higher ad engagement and ultimately more revenue for the platform.

Additionally, Instagram has been successful in leveraging its parent company Facebook’s powerful advertising tools and targeting capabilities. By using Facebook’s ad infrastructure, Instagram is able to deliver highly targeted ads to users based on their interests, demographics, and online behavior. This level of targeted advertising allows Instagram to command higher prices for ads and achieve better results for advertisers, further boosting its ad revenue.

Furthermore, Instagram’s visual nature makes it particularly appealing to advertisers looking to showcase their products or services in a visually engaging way. The platform’s focus on high-quality images and videos makes it an ideal place for brands to connect with consumers in a creative and immersive manner, driving more clicks, views, and ultimately, sales.

Another key factor contributing to Instagram’s dominance in ad revenue is its appeal to influencers and content creators. With the rise of influencer marketing, many brands are investing heavily in partnerships with popular Instagram personalities to promote their products to a broader audience. This influencer-driven approach has proven to be highly effective, driving engagement and conversions for advertisers and, in turn, boosting Instagram’s ad revenue.

In conclusion, Instagram’s success in making more money from ads than YouTube is the result of a combination of factors, including its large and engaged user base, powerful advertising tools, visual nature, and appeal to influencers. As social media continues to play a significant role in the advertising landscape, Instagram’s ability to effectively monetize its platform through ads is a testament to its strong position in the market and its ongoing relevance to advertisers worldwide.
